Qualifications:  Must meet one of the following:                

1. Associates (or higher) degree (attach transcript in attachment section in application)

2. Working knowledge in reading, writing, and math by completing two years (48 semester hours) at an institution of higher education. (attach transcript in attachment section)

3. Pass the ParaPro Assessment test which is a North Dakota approved assessment of skills in reading, writing, and math. (attach certificate in attachment section) If you are interested in taking the ParaPro Assessment test please contact Chris Berg at the Grand Forks Public Schools at 701-746-2200.
